Summary of the contracting process

Torus62 Ltd is currently conducting a tender for a "Minor Works Framework Agreement" aimed at appointing qualified contractors to deliver various works across the North West of England. This procurement process, classified under repair and maintenance services, is at the tender stage with a deadline for submissions set for 8th June 2018. The contract is expected to commence on 20th August 2018 and will run until 19th August 2022. The procurement method employed is an open procedure, inviting multiple suppliers to meet operational requirements through specialised lots.

Notice Description

Torus are seeking to appoint, on a multiple supply basis, qualified contractors who can deliver a series of works and as such, wish to form a Minor Works Framework Agreement to operate across the North West of England. The framework will be split into 3 lots, maximising the aggregated value of works available to the contractors in each lot while also enabling more specialised trades such as FRA remedial and Damp proofing specialists to be selected and instructed to best meet the needs of the operational requirement.
